Senior Infrastructure Engineering Lead (Network)

National Life Group Montpelier, VT

Summary

The Senior Infrastructure Engineering Lead position partners with business and technical stakeholders to lead infrastructure design and integrations. The individual in this position has a proven track record of driving continuous improvement in all facets of infrastructure ecosystems. This position will lead shared services teams in the delivery of the infrastructure technologies and services. Effective ability to communicate, a positive attitude, and a proven track record of serving in a technical leadership role are key qualifications.

This role is a senior technical leadership position and member of the National Life Group IT Shared Services team. You will represent the shared services team in project initiatives, architecture design, and be a champion of operational excellence while collaborating across a vibrant technical community. We’re looking for an inquisitive individual with a passion for continuous learning, attention to detail, and a drive to follow-through. This role can be located in Dallas (Addison), TX; Montpelier, VT

Key Responsibilities

Network Infrastructure Delivery

  • You will oversee design, implementation, and maintenance of comprehensive network infrastructure including traditional LAN/WAN/Load Balancing systems, Cloud Networking, and CDN Services
  • You will drive implementation of the technology direction, vision, and strategy for National Life’s Network Infrastructure Systems and processes
  • You will lead delivery of project support as a subject matter expert in network infrastructure technologies
  • You will lead incident resolution and resolution of business issues
  • You possess the ability to communicate effectively with an appropriate level of detail to all levels within the company
  • You will identify and manage capacity, performance, and risk
  • You will create, maintain and document network artifacts including topology diagrams, descriptions and configurations
  • You will lead and guide our vendor partners to ensure network infrastructure is maintained and kept current
  • You will adhere to and promote firm Change Management, Problem Management policies and are familiar with ITIL or other formalized IT operation foundations

Infrastructure Architecture & Strategy

  • You will drive innovation and encourage others to remain current on emerging technologies and development trends
  • You will lead delivery of collaborative network architectures and roadmaps including standards, guidelines, and industry best practices
  • You will architect network solutions that comply with industry and security best practices along with organizational requirements
  • You will lead design and implement network automation solutions and look for opportunities to increase operational efficiency

Job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ree, preferred in Computer Science; or relevant work experience.
  • At least 10 years of hands-on infrastructure experience with at least 4 years in a technical team leadership role
  • At least 5 years of hands-on experience and knowledge working with networking technology and solutions (Cisco or Azure preferred)
  • Open-minded with proven ability to work collaboratively with others
  • Demonstrated ability to lead in a highly matrixed, heavily outsourced organization through a combination of influence, partnership, and authority.
  • Ability and interest in mentoring technical staff and raising collective technical competencies.
  • Ability to manage change and cope with complex and ambiguous situations.
  • Senior-level network certifications such as CCNP, CCIE, or equivalent are strongly preferred
  • Broad engineering awareness of the following technical domains and expert technical expertise in at least two of the following areas –
    • Virtualization Technologies (VMWare, Hyper-V, etc.)
    • Public Cloud (Azure, GCP, AWS, etc.)
    • Networking (CDN, SD Wan, Load Balancing, WAF, etc.)
    • Monitoring & Instrumentation (New Relic, Splunk, Zenoss, etc.)
    • Systems Administration (Windows, Linux, Active Directory, SCCM, etc.)
    • Automation Technologies (CI/CD, Infrastructure-As-Code, etc.)
